David Keen Martin, of Chattanooga, TN, passed away on Friday, May 8, 2026.
David was born on September 11, 1950, in Roanoke, VA, to Lillian Turpin and Frank Keen Martin. He was predeceased by his brother Frank Wayne Martin. David graduated from William Byrd High School, Vinton, VA, and received a BS degree in Industrial Engineering from Virginia Tech, Blacksburg, VA. He was a dedicated supporter of all Virginia Tech athletic teams and academic programs. David's work as an Industrial Engineer included locations of Morton Frozen Foods and Pepperidge Farm in several states. In 1986 he moved to Chattanooga, TN, to work in Human Resources at a local Truck Leasing company.
David was a certified PADI and SSI Scuba Instructor, teaching hundreds of students and certifying instructors over the years. He loved the water, both boating on Lake Chickamauga and SCUBA diving in various locations including the Caribbean and Pacific Oceans and the Red Sea.
After retirement, David served as a board member and later as Treasurer of Families Anonymous International. He also served as President of his HOA for many years. He enjoyed traveling the USA and the world, having set foot on all seven continents, visiting 46 U.S. states and 67 countries.
David played the guitar and loved movies and rock and roll music. Most of all David loved his family, especially spending time with his grandsons. He is survived by his wife of over 50 years Pat, daughter Virginia, son Stephen, daughter-in-law Julia, grandsons Dylan and Jude, brother Richard, and sister-in-law Lynn Martin.
